Output 81e3ec849e6325b238093aca51906b92eaf84b06dd3746bfdc7dd1623e9a937e:1

value
10403497
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e5b4e268151f59e40ce3b135ddee885d2fe8182 OP_EQUAL
address
3EfjFnWLqyJs4pDnowcryfUpmMcmLDT8rF
transaction
81e3ec849e6325b238093aca51906b92eaf84b06dd3746bfdc7dd1623e9a937e
spent
true